What are some common challenges faced by PhD Computer Science students during their research?

PhD Computer Science students often encounter challenges such as defining a clear and impactful research problem, managing long-term projects with limited guidance, and coping with the pressure to publish in top-tier conferences or journals. Balancing coursework, teaching responsibilities, and research can also be demanding. Effective time management, networking with peers and mentors, and seeking regular feedback can help students navigate these challenges and achieve their academic goals.

What is a PhD in Computer Science?

A PhD in Computer Science is the highest academic degree in the field, focused on advanced research and the creation of new knowledge in computing. It typically involves several years of coursework followed by original research culminating in a dissertation. Graduates often pursue careers in academia, research, or advanced industry roles that require deep technical expertise and problem-solving skills.

Is IT worth doing a PhD in CS?

A PhD in Computer Science can be valuable for careers in research, academia, or specialized industry roles requiring advanced expertise. It typically involves several years of study, research, and publication, and can lead to higher-level positions but may not be necessary for most industry jobs that value practical skills and experience. Consider your career goals and whether the research focus aligns with your interests before pursuing a PhD.
